Currently, snapping to a screen edge and then snapping to maximize
results in both the natural_geometry and tiled state of the view
getting messed up. After unmaximize, the view ends up in a weird
state (tiled location but natural/untiled size).
There are also a couple of sketchy things going on in the code:
- interactive_begin() pokes its own values into view->natural_geometry
to force view_maximize() to set a particular geometry.
- interactive_end() "fixes" view->natural_geometry after calling
view_maximize() to save the original geometry from the start of the
interactive move/resize.
To fix all this:
- Adjust/expand the API of view.c so that the interactive.c can
avoid this "back door" of overwriting view->natural_geometry
directly.
- Save the natural geometry and the tiled state of the view in
interactive_begin() when starting to move the view. When done,
interactive_end() will update the tiled state if appropriate but
*not* overwrite the natural geometry.
Fix a couple of glitches seen when exiting interactive move/resize:
- Cursor briefly set to left_ptr rather than the correct cursor image
- Cursor not updated if the view being moved/resized is destroyed
Also make sure to exit interactive mode if the view is going fullscreen
(labwc gets very confused otherwise).
Code changes in detail:
- Factor out set_server_cursor() which will set the correct cursor
image for non-client areas (either XCURSOR_DEFAULT or one of the
resize cursors).
- Unify the logic from cursor_rebase() and process_cursor_motion by
factoring out cursor_update_common(). This corrects some logic
discrepancies between the two, which should be a good thing(TM).
- Remove the extra cursor_set(XCURSOR_DEFAULT) from interactive_end()
and instead rely on cursor_update_focus() to do the right thing.
- Simplify cursor_button() by just calling interactive_end() when we
want to exit interactive mode.
- Call cursor_update_focus() from view_destroy() if the view had mouse
focus or was being interactively moved/resized.
